Flag tag and GFP-scFv fusion were obtained by cloning HindIII-XbaI the antibody cDNA in the pcDNA3.1 and in the pEGFP-C1 (Clontech) vectors, respectively. Supplementary Fig. S1.   scFv specificity for NPMc+. (A) ELISA test. Absorbance values were measured at 405 nm using scFv-expressing bacterial supernatants in combination with either NPMc+-MBP fusion fragment or MBP alone. (B) Sequence of the VH and VL domains of the selected anti-NPMc+ scFv antibody. (C) The protein fractions

corresponding to the purified constructs of the NPMc+ fragment 255–298 fused to either MBP (NPMc+ fragment-MBP, lane 2) or the full-length NPMc+ mutant fused to GST (NPMc+-GST, lane 6), were separated by SDS-PAGE Selleck Alectinib gel in parallel with purified MBP (lane 1), GST (lane 5), and the total lysate recovered from either non-transfected insect cells (lane 3) or insect cells expressing GFP (lane 4), the mutant NPMc+ (lane 7), and the wild type NPM1 (lane 8). Protein bands were identified by western immuno-blot using scFv-containing cell culture supernatant in combination

with mouse anti-Myc monoclonal antibody (9E10). (D) Insect cell lysates expressing either NPMc+ (lane 1) or wild type NPM1 (lane 2) were separated by SDS-PAGE gel and probed with mouse monoclonal antibodies specific for either the wild type NPM1 C-terminal end (338) or for the common N-terminal region of NPM (376). Transient transfections were performed using Lipofectamine™ 2000 (Invitrogen). Sf9 (Spodoptera frugiperda) insect cells were cultured at 27 °C in Sf 900 II SMF medium (Gibco) and transfected with pFastBacDual

plasmids (Invitrogen) expressing either wild type NPM1 or NPMc+ using Insectogene T030-1.0 (Biontex). Baculoviral supernatant was collected after 96 h and used for two cycles of infection. For immunoprecipitation, cells were lysed in 50 mM Tris–HCl, pH 8, 150 mM NaCl, 0.5% NP40, and protease inhibitors. Ten micrograms of scFv were added overnight at 4 °C to HeLa and OCI-AML3 cell lysates followed by protein A/G-sepharose (GE Healthcare). For co-immunoprecipitation experiments, total cell lysate was incubated with mouse M2 anti-Flag agarose beads (Sigma) and with anti-mouse IgG agarose beads (Sigma) for 4 h at 4 °C. Precipitated recombinant purified proteins and cell lysates were separated by SDS-PAGE gel and immunoblotted over a nitrocellulose membrane (Whatman). After incubation with primary antibodies in 5% skimmed milk, the membrane was incubated with horseradish peroxidase (HRP)-conjugated anti-mouse secondary antibodies (Bio-Rad).
